Trabalhando com anotações RetentionPolicy.SOURCE  XML
Índice dos Fóruns » Java Avançado
Autor Mensagem
carneiro
JavaEvangelist
[Avatar]

Membro desde: 07/04/2005 11:37:42
Mensagens: 328
Offline

Fala pessoal,

Até hoje nunca vi o uso de anotações com RetentionPolicy.SOURCE, com exceção daquelas @SupressWarnings, por exemplo. Em que pontos ela tem sido utilizada?

E como ela é apenas de código, há algum mecanismo para eu lidar com elas, sem ter que varrer o código como se fosse um arquivo texto comum e interpretá-la?

Obrigado.

Davi Luan Carneiro
Desenvolvedor JEE
[Email] [MSN]
thingol
Moderador

Membro desde: 29/07/2004 16:10:13
Mensagens: 17543
Offline

a) No caso restrito quando você usa "annotation processors" como o APT (JDK 1.5.0) ou, no caso do Java 6.0, algumas classes no pacote com.sun.source ( http://java.sun.com/javase/6/docs/jdk/api/javac/tree/index.html ).

b) Você precisa encaixar seu código de processamento de anotações na fase de compilação, para poder se valor de RetentionPolicy.SOURCE.


[WWW]
 
Índice dos Fóruns » Java Avançado
Ir para:   
Powered by JForum 2.1.8 © JForum Team